Before starting childcare, see to it your pet dog depends on date on all of their vaccinations and on a regular flea and tick prevention program. This consists of rabies, distemper, parvovirus, and bordetella (kennel cough). Many centers likewise need dogs to be spayed or sterilized by a specific age to limit conflict in between play teams.

Drug
Numerous pets require day-to-day medication and supplements, so load an ample supply in a classified container with clear directions on dose amounts and routine. Ask beforehand if the facility has refrigerator space for medications that require to be kept cool.
